Montar un nodo para Polkadot y nominarte para Validator (Productor de Bloques)
https://github.com/paritytech/polkadot
Hola, lo prometido es deuda, este sera el primero de una larga lista de tutoriales en español.
Que mejor momento para invitarte a participar, que justo es ahora cuando se estan abriendo puestos para nuevos productores de bloques cada día, y por votaciones, que Polkadot es DECENTRALIZADO papa, nada de centralizaciones Bancarias y demás mafias.
Para Polkadot es suficiente el siguiente hardware
1 Core
4 Ram
- Una decente conexión a internet y el nodo funcionando 24x7x365
Lo puedes instalar en Mac o Ubuntu 16.04 / 18.04
Como es una red testnet no elaborare un lista de las medidas de seguridad, eso sera un post mas adelante.
los comandos para instalar Polkadot
curl https://sh.rustup.rs -sSf | sh
sudo apt install make clang pkg-config libssl-dev
cargo install --git https://github.com/paritytech/polkadot.git --branch v0.2 polkadot
polkadot --name '-writeyournamehere-111-'
Si ves esto en tus logos estas sync y ok.
puedes ver el ultimo bloque que tiene tu nodo sincronizado aquí
https://telemetry.polkadot.io/
ok, hasta aqui todo en orden.
Si quieres obtener un Backup de la cadena de bloques a partir del bloque +1 millon, puedes bajarte my archivo backup y seguir estos pasos bajo tu propio riesgo, es un backup no oficial. (siempre verifica en quien confías, confías en melea-trust? sigue adelante.
stop polka crtl+C
cd .local/share/Polkadot/chains/krummelanke/
sudo rm -r db/*
cd
wget -c 'https://gateway.ipfs.io/ipfs/QmePy1q8qNTgDK8M4iHN6NUy9W9HGf6JRgG1seSKQd3D7d' -O db.tar.gz
(la primera vez que lo quieres bajar, se demora demasiado, debes detenerlo y correr el comando wet para bajartelo nuevamente. funciona bien rápido.
tar -xzf db.tar.gz
cp -r db/* .local/share/Polkadot/chains/krummelanke/db
rm -rf db
rm db.tar.gz
polkadot --name '-writeyournamehere-11'
ahora debes ver en tus logos que estas sincronizando a partir del bloque + 1,000,111 en lugar desde 0.
Felicidades hasta aquí tienes un Full Nodo conectado a la red Polkadot.
Si deseas dar el siguiente paso y optar por uno de los puestos de Validator (Productor de bloques) debes continuar con los siguientes pasos.
Comenzamos
Primero accedes a la WebWallet para crearte una cuenta:
Aquí ves el explorer, votas en referéndum (Catalán en breve), ves los validator que como tu quieren intentarlo y los que están actualmente validando, es una cartera y herramienta para interactuar con el blockchain de Polkadot.
Como crear la cuenta en 1,2,3=
1
2
"Debes tomar nota de estos datos los necesitaras para declarar tu nodo como un validator esperando ser activado y conectado a la red."
3
elige un password
told ya, 1,2,3.
A partir de aquí debes ser social, debes acudir al chat de Polkadot para pedir que te envien DOTS (son las moneadas de la red TEST)
https://matrix.to/#/!fOOzymDEHiIIUtmlBE:matrix.org
Hay tantas buenas personas dispuestas a ayudarte, no tengas pena, pide Dots son gratis .
Cuando tengas Dots en tu cuenta
Puedes finalizar el proceso para ser validator
Primero debes detener el nodo que estas corriendo y meter la opcion validator y tu key. asì:
polkadot --validator --key 0x32e272 --name 'meleatrust.com 🐞 <Code is Law>'
Debes ver un error en tus logos señalando que no eres una utoridad valida, pero tu nodo debe continuar sincronizando, un poco mas lento que si fueras validator seleccionado, es un tip que te comento.
Inicias el logo nuevamente con tu key..
Aquí puedes observar el error que te debe aparecer si has seguido estos pasos, y como lo debes ver cuando estas validando sin ningún error en los logos.
ok, ok, ahora debes volver a la cartera.
y hacer STAKE que es auto-nominarse mismo como Validator o Productor de bloques.
seguirás observando en tus logos el error es normal, puedes ver si has estas en la lista de intenciones para validar aquí en la cartera.
Es gratis, le das al botón de + y debes estar en la lista con tu identicon tan fácil de encontrarse.
Felicidades si estas en la lista lo has logrado.
Ahora solo debes pedir que te nominen para que la suma de Tus Dots sea suficiente.
Cuantos necesitas?
Como puedes saberlo?
En imágenes con identiconos, pues aquí están:
Si te ha servido para algo este manual, ten en cuenta que soy un validator activo y que agradezco alguna nominación a mi nodo para continuar produciendo bloques.
5END82tfD39fvgwxe9qCkZJxtyQCtFJXzeSnBXpAR2D7vhZT
I am in Polkadot since POC-1
https://meleatrust.com/polkadot-melea-trust-validator-node/
Ahora tengo (incl. 148,888 DOT que me han nominado a mi nodo, puedes hacer que crezcan? se agradece.
Bueno si hablas español, hace poco iniciamos unos Validator de Cosmos Blockchain un grupo de telegram para hablar de Validators y nada mas, solo eso, nada de trading ni sexo, solo código y comandos.
https://t.me/joinchat/DFaurUPi5DNeB7MZlKqroQ
Si te quieres unir eser bienvenido, somos 14 ahora.
Ingles es aceptado y español.
Bueno, el placer es mio!
Screenshot from 2018-08-12 22-15-49.png
https://meleatrust.com/contac/
Salut!